Output 91ac4ee7becfbfb732e2599aa32e31d9b60e3d5e4e72b5be5fab6cf93d4f6ddd:1

value
17425264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 721b9b782edaa1ebe93f33462eb4c618b83354af OP_EQUAL
address
3C6N2bqUh8Q6CPcYL3JemVCFKATsz5v7Mp
transaction
91ac4ee7becfbfb732e2599aa32e31d9b60e3d5e4e72b5be5fab6cf93d4f6ddd
confirmations
307816
spent
true